Apache Flink RPC核心组件1.14.3中文API文档完整包

版权申诉
0 下载量 124 浏览量 更新于2024-11-01 收藏 637KB ZIP 举报
资源摘要信息:"本资源包含Apache Flink RPC核心模块的详细API文档以及相关支持文件,适用于Flink 1.14.3版本。该资源提供了丰富的文档资料,包括jar包、源代码、Maven依赖信息文件以及人性化翻译的API文档,旨在帮助开发者更好地理解和使用Flink的RPC(远程过程调用)核心功能。 ### Flink RPC核心模块介绍 Apache Flink是一个开源的流处理框架,用于处理大规模数据流和批处理数据。RPC是远程过程调用(Remote Procedure Call)的缩写,它允许一个计算机上的程序调用另一个计算机上的服务,从而使得分布式系统之间的通信成为可能。Flink的RPC模块是其通信框架的一部分,负责在Flink集群的不同组件之间进行高效、可靠的通信。 ### 标签解析 - **apache**: 表示本资源与Apache软件基金会相关,Flink就是Apache软件基金会的顶级项目之一。 - **flink**: 代表本资源与Flink大数据处理框架紧密相关。 - **rpc**: 代表本资源专注于介绍和解释Flink的RPC机制。 - **core**: 表明所关注的是Flink的核心功能模块。 - **中文文档**: 强调文档已经被翻译成简体中文,便于中文用户理解和使用。 - **jar包**: 提供了Flink RPC核心模块的jar包文件。 - **java**: Flink及其RPC模块是基于Java语言实现的。 ### 文件内容详解 - **flink-rpc-core-1.14.3.jar**: 这是Flink RPC核心模块的二进制包,包含了实现RPC功能所需的Java类文件。 - **flink-rpc-core-1.14.3-javadoc.jar**: 此jar包包含了API文档的Javadoc,是Java文档的API参考,详细记录了Flink RPC模块中各个类和方法的用途和用法。 - **flink-rpc-core-1.14.3-sources.jar**: 这个jar包提供了Flink RPC核心模块的源代码,允许开发者查看和分析源码,以便更深入地理解其工作原理和实现细节。 - **flink-rpc-core-1.14.3.pom**: Maven依赖信息文件,记录了Flink RPC核心模块的项目对象模型(POM)信息,包含了构建项目所需的各种配置信息,如依赖项、构建配置等。 - **flink-rpc-core-1.14.3-javadoc-API文档-中文(简体)版.zip**: 翻译后的API文档压缩包,提供了中文版本的Flink RPC核心模块的Javadoc,方便中文用户阅读和理解。 - **Maven坐标**: org.apache.flink:flink-rpc-core:1.14.3,这是在Maven项目中声明Flink RPC核心模块依赖的坐标信息,开发者可以在自己的Maven项目中通过配置此坐标来引入RPC模块。 ### 使用方法 用户获取本资源后,应首先解压翻译后的API文档压缩包,然后使用浏览器打开解压后目录中的“index.html”文件。文档将以Web页面的形式展现,方便用户进行查阅和学习。翻译工作涵盖了文档中的所有注释和说明,同时尽量保持了代码和结构的原貌,确保文档的准确性和实用性。 ### 技术背景 RPC是一种重要的分布式系统通信机制。在Flink框架中,RPC被广泛用于不同组件间的消息传递和数据交互,例如任务管理器(TaskManagers)与作业管理器(JobManagers)之间的通信、不同任务管理器之间的数据交换等。Flink的RPC模块通过封装网络通信细节,使得开发者能够更加专注于数据处理逻辑,而无需深入底层通信机制。 ### 结语 本资源为Flink的RPC核心模块提供了全面的文档支持,是学习和深入研究Flink RPC机制的宝贵资料。开发者应充分掌握这些资源,以便在大数据处理和分布式计算项目中高效使用Flink框架。"